2. Attach Hangers Depending on the type of hangers used, attach them to the ceiling joists or structural ceiling. Ensure that they are spaced according to the specifications for the tiles being used. Typically, hangers should be placed every 4 feet to ensure proper support.

In addition to its fire-resistive properties, Micore 300 offers excellent acoustic performance. The dense and fibrous structure of the board effectively absorbs sound, reducing noise transmission between rooms and enhancing acoustic comfort within a building. This makes it particularly useful in spaces where quiet and privacy are paramount, such as offices, schools, and healthcare facilities.

2. Non-flanged Access Panels These are flush with the ceiling and designed to blend in, making them nearly invisible. They are ideal for areas where aesthetics are paramount.


T-bar suspended ceiling grids are widely employed in a variety of applications. In commercial settings, they are commonly used in offices, retail stores, restaurants, and schools. Their ease of maintenance and acoustic benefits make them perfect for high-traffic environments where comfort and functionality are crucial.
